Dudhi Soup

VIEWS 105

Energy (kcal) - 40

Protein (g) - 1

Carbohydrate (g) - 8

Fat (g) - 0.4

Khyati's Health-O-Meter Says:

A warm, comforting soup mixed with spices makes it a refreshing dish. Bottle gourd is low in fat and cholesterol yet high in dietary fiber. It contains 96% water, which makes it very cooling and easy to digest. It is rich in iron, vitamin C & B complex, has sodium and potassium. It is excellent for light and low-calorie diets and effective against constipation and other digestive disorders.

INGREDIENTS:

  • Bottle gourd (lauki/doodhi),cut into cubes - 50g
  • Onions, cut into small cubes - 30g
  • Garlic, crushed - 10g
  • Salt - to taste
  • Black pepper powder - 1.4th tsp
  • Vinegar - ½ tsp

DIRECTIONS:
Step 1 Pressure cook bottle gourd, onions and garlic with four cups of water till three whistles or till soft.  Step 2 Strain the vegetables. Grind the vegetables to a smooth paste and strain the pulp. Heat a non-stick pan. Boil the strained water and vegetable pulp.  Step 3 If the soup thickens, add a little water to get a soup consistency.  Step 4 Add salt and pepper powder to taste. Mix well. Serve hot with a dash of vinegar.
